Is a 1250 SAT Score Good for 2026?

Yes, a 1250 SAT score is considered Solid / Competitive. Nationally, this performance puts you in the 75th-88th percentile of nearly 2 million annual test-takers.

Strategic Admissions Guidance

Scoring a 1250 puts you well above the national average. You are a competitive applicant for the majority of four-year universities in the US and Canada. For the 2026 cycle, we recommend identifying 'Target' schools where your score is at or above their 75th percentile; this strategy maximizes your chances for automatic merit scholarships. If your GPA is also strong, you have a very high probability of admission at your listed Match schools.

FAQ for SAT Score: 1250

How does a 1250 SAT score compare to the ACT?

A 1250 SAT score is roughly equivalent to a 26-27 on the ACT. While this is above average, it may not be enough to make you competitive for the most selective colleges. However, you can still be a strong applicant for many state universities, private schools with lower selectivity, and a range of mid-tier colleges.

What scholarships are available for a 1250 SAT score?

A 1250 SAT score can qualify you for merit-based scholarships at a variety of schools, especially public universities. Partial-tuition scholarships are common, and some private schools may offer financial assistance packages, although full scholarships are rare for students with scores in this range.

Can I get into Ivy League schools with a 1250 SAT score?

A 1250 SAT score is lower than the typical range for Ivy League schools, which tends to be closer to 1500-1600. This score may limit your chances of admission to these top-tier institutions, but there are still many excellent schools where a 1250 SAT score is competitive.

Should I retake the SAT to improve my score?

If you're targeting selective colleges, retaking the SAT could improve your chances of getting into your top-choice schools. However, if you're aiming for state universities or less competitive private schools, a 1250 may already place you in a competitive position. Consider whether retaking the test would result in a substantial improvement.

What is the national average SAT score?

The national average SAT score is around 1050. With a 1250, you are well above average and in a good position to apply to many public and private universities across the country.
